Tennis Court Paving FAQ
Q: What Materials Are Commonly Used For Tennis Court Paving?
Answer: The most commonly used materials for tennis court paving are asphalt and concrete.
Q: How Long Does The Process Of Tennis Court Paving Typically Take?
Answer: The process of tennis court paving typically takes around 1 to 2 weeks, depending on various factors such as the size of the court, weather conditions, and the complexity of the project.
